     Pew Bows  

How do you place the pew bows on the pews and is there a proper etiquette for pew bows or can they just be used for decoration? Thanks for any answers and HELP!! Smile

Hello:

Pew bows are placed on the side of the pews closest to isle where the wedding party will be marching. The Bride and Groom's sides are both marked. You don't have to use pew bows to mark the isles but you should use something to dedicate about two-three rows for their family and friends. If you don't want to use bows, tulle, flowers, or some other decoration are alternatives.

Most makers sell pew clips along with their pew bows. We build elastic bands into our pew bows to hang them on the pews. It helps from scratching the pews and conceals how they're hung.
